Festo dsm-t-63-270-cc-fw-a-b

Selling Points

  • 1The DSM-T-63-270-CC-FW-A-B offers a 63mm size and a 17.5° cushioning angle, ensuring precise movement and flexibility in various industrial automation applications.
  • 2With a rotation angle adjustment range of 0-240 degrees, this semi-rotary drive provides extensive flexibility for complex motion control in manufacturing processes.
  • 3Equipped with shock absorbers at both ends, the DSM-T-63-270-CC-FW-A-B ensures smooth operation and reduces wear and tear on the drive system.
  • 4Designed for any assembly position, this drive can be easily integrated into various industrial setups, making it a versatile solution for automation needs.
  • 5Operating within a pressure range of 2-10 bar, this semi-rotary drive is optimized for efficient operation in compressed air environments, meeting ISO 8573-1:2010 standards.
